Transforma works in impoverished communities including Sinai in San Jose. This is a community with high rates of poverty, unemployment, low education, violence, insecurity, and lack of decent housing, family disintegration, early motherhood, and many other challenges. In 2012 Sinai was declared by the government as the community with the highest amount of underage, pregnant girls in the country.

Of the participants in the Transforma project: 98% didn’t finish high school while 50% has their first child before the age of 18, with most of them having  between 2 and 5 kids while only 10% of these women being legally married.

Transforma’s commitment is love, empower, and impact. Since 2012 we’ve provided support for hundreds of women and children from different communities in their integral development. We have provided opportunities that have resulted in the transformation of lives and families. This year we have participants from 4 nearby communities.

Transforma holds workshops for skill discovery and development such as sewing, hair styling, makeup, manicure/pedicure, jewelry, and cooking, and English classes among others.

Transforma makes materials and equipment available so they can produce their own items and services; sell them for their personal savings plans that way they can purchase their own equipment and materials while earning an income. Transforma’s strategy is to motivate each participant to work hard throughout the year and graduate with their own tools (they do not give away these tools, they earn them). This way Transforma strengthens the women’s sense of identity, dignify their efforts, and celebrate their achievements.

Transforma also provides formal entrepreneurship training through the National Learning Institute (INA in Spanish) and other professional volunteers, helping them create a personal business plan.

Transforma offers specialized attention for the participant’s children through the Montessori Schooling Method and helps them each year with uniforms and other necessary school supplies.

Transforma is a caring community and a safe place for the women, children, and families. Transforma restores their sense of value, purpose, and the concept of their original design through seminars. Transforma teaches principles and life changing biblical values. Transforma provides spiritual and emotional support throughout the processes.

Transforma also gives glory to God and teaching the women and children to have an intimate relationship with Him. They believe that this is one of the most important values to have a successful life.
